For what it's worth, the way the multitap doesn't work (certainly for the Yaroze libs) is as a different controller type, concatenating all of the pad results. When you plug the thing in, it acts as if controller A is plugged into port 1 and memory card A is plugged into mem-socket 1 - No other discernable effects. I guess there is the possibility that the multitap sends back each information packet on different VSyncs, but I haven't tried this and am not too hopeful that I could get it working.
